Achieving consistent weight measurements is crucial in various aspects of life, from measuring health and fitness to industrial applications. Digital scales have revolutionized this process by providing precise readings. These scales utilize advanced sensors to detect the force exerted by an object and convert it into a digital weight value.
- Characteristics such as digital scales include: {clear display, easy readability, user-friendly interface, multiple weighing units (e.g., pounds, kilograms), tare function to subtract the weight of a container, and some models even offer wireless transfer capabilities for seamless recording and analysis.
When selecting a digital scale, consider factors such as capacity, precision, platform size, and intended use.

Transformation of Scales: From Analog to Digital
From the earliest analog scales utilizing balance and counterweights to today's sophisticated digital instruments, the measurement of weight has undergone a remarkable progression. Early mechanical scales relied on intricate systems to measure weight through the shift of weights. However, the arrival of digital technology brought about a paradigm shift in scale design and functionality. Digital scales now harness electronic detectors to measure weight into a quantifiable readout, offering increased accuracy.
- Additionally, digital scales often incorporate user-friendly screens and may even provide additional functions such as metric system.
Consequently, digital scales have become the standard choice in numerous industries, from commercial transactions to scientific research.
Tips for Using a Weighing Scale Effectively
To reach accurate readings on your weighing scale, it's crucial to understand its capabilities. Firstly, ensure the scale is balanced on a stable surface. Secondly, stand yourself centrally on the area. Refrain from holding heavy items while assessing yourself as this can affect the result. Lastly, note your weight consistently at the identical time each day for accurate tracking.
- Periodically sanitize your weighing scale to remove any dirt or debris that could impact its precision.
- Check the batteries regularly and replace them when needed.
